From the BBC:

Iceland announces early election

Icelandic Prime Minister Geir Haarde has called an early general election for 9 May, adding that he will not stand again because of a throat tumour.

Mr Haarde plans to have surgery abroad following a medical examination that revealed the malignant growth, he said.

He said a new chairman would lead the party in the elections.

There have been several protests against the government since October, when Iceland’s financial system collapsed in the global credit crunch.

On Wednesday, angry protesters surrounded Mr Haarde’s car outside the government building in the capital Reykjavik, banging on the vehicle’s windows and pelting it with eggs.
